...H Bomb—the campus sex magazine that grabbed student and national attention in 2004—has regained its status as an officially recognized Harvard student group, according to Assistant Dean of the College Paul J. McLoughlin II. The magazine, which has only published two issues, lost recognition this past spring...
Martha ‘Martabel’ Wasserman ’10, the current editor-in-chief, said the process of regaining official status was “pretty simple and straightforward.” Wasserman was informed today that the Committee on College Life (CCL) had approved H Bomb’s official status...
...There were no major issues about content,” Wasserman said, adding that McLoughin has been supportive of the magazine throughout the process. With official status, she added, H Bomb—well known for including photographs of naked undergraduates—can advertise and distribute on campus, receive grant money, and use the Harvard name...
...H Bomb was created by Katharina P. Cieplak-Von Baldegg ’06-’07 and Camilla A. Hrdy ’04-’05 in 2004 to much media fanfare. After releasing two issues, the magazine stopped printing due to financial difficulties...
